Investment Analysis

Pros

  • Oceaneering International has demonstrated strong earnings growth, with third-quarter 2025 EPS up 71% year-on-year.
  • The company operates in multiple high-growth sectors including offshore energy, defense, and robotics, providing diversified revenue streams.
  • Oceaneering's current PE ratio is below its historical average, suggesting potential undervaluation relative to past performance.

Considerations

  • The company faces significant exposure to cyclical offshore energy markets, which can lead to volatile earnings.
  • Oceaneering's debt-to-equity ratio is above 50%, indicating a relatively high level of financial leverage.
  • Recent analyst consensus is a 'hold' rating, with limited upside potential forecasted over the next year.

Pros

  • Delek US Holdings benefits from a diversified downstream energy business, including refining and logistics operations.
  • The company has demonstrated stable operational performance and consistent cash flow generation in recent quarters.
  • Delek US maintains a relatively low beta, suggesting less volatility compared to broader energy sector peers.

Considerations

  • Delek US is exposed to commodity price fluctuations, which can impact refining margins and profitability.
  • The company faces regulatory and environmental risks associated with fossil fuel operations.
  • Delek US's growth prospects are limited by its mature business model and lack of significant expansion initiatives.
